Latest revision as of 09:45, 9 February 2022
- A family of Gram-negative bacilli within the order Enterobacterales
- Non-spore-forming, glucose-fermenting facultative anaerobes
- Medically important bacteria within the family includes:
- Related families within Enterobacterales that contain previous members of the Enterobacteriaceae include:
